C++ 关于类和对象内存占用的理解

时间:2022-08-04 20:03:29

类不是一个实体,而是一种抽象的类型,所以不占用系统的存储空间,所以是不会容纳数据的。

只有当建立对象之后,系统才会对其分配内存。每一个对象在建立时候,应该对其初始化。

需要注意,同一个类建立的不同对象,数据之间是不能相互访问的。

例如: class A;   A a,b; 虽然建立了两个对象,拥有相同的成员,但是数据是不能相互访问的。